I kind of agree in general with most of what's been said. It's really too bad there wasnt a training camp. 3 days is hardly enough time to introduce new players and a new defensive system. Add to that Nurkic missed most of it. Nurk clearly did not come prepared for the season. He'll get there, but it will take time. Lillard is not playing all that well either. Hood is not around. Collins is not around and apparently will not be around this season. Trent Jr and Simon's seem to be splitting minutes.
DJJ cant hit a short or even a free throw to save his life, but he's a monster around the basket. There is so much that needs to go right, but hasn't really had an opportunity. The schedule is goofy. Most of the back-to-back games are split, even if an inferior team is playing. It's just a goofy year. No fans so the only real homecourt advantage is that the players get to sleep in their own bed. Like TSE said, it's just an odd season.
